How do you calculate half-life?

The time taken for half of the original population of radioactive atoms to decay is called the half-life. This relationship between half-life, the time period, t1/2, and the decay constant λ is given by t12=0.693λ t 1 2 = 0.693 λ .

What is the difference between sodium-23 and sodium-24?

The atoms of both isotopes contain 11 protons, but sodium-23 has 12 neutrons whereas sodium-24 has 13. Sodium-23 is quite stable (for example, it is one of the elements in common salt – NaCl, sodium chloride). Sodium-24, however, is not stable.

How do you calculate the half-life of a reaction?

  1. For a zero-order reaction, the mathematical expression that can be employed to determine the half-life is: t1/2 = [R]0/2k.
  2. For a first-order reaction, the half-life is given by: t1/2 = 0.693/k.
  3. For a second-order reaction, the formula for the half-life of the reaction is: 1/k[R]0

How do you explain Half-Life?

Half-life (symbol t1⁄2) is the time required for a quantity to reduce to half of its initial value. The term is commonly used in nuclear physics to describe how quickly unstable atoms undergo radioactive decay or how long stable atoms survive.

What is the function of sodium 24?

Sodium 24 is used as an electrolyte tracer to follow the path sodium takes in a person’s body to see if their uptake levels are within normal ranges, while sodium 22 is used in nuclear medicine imaging for positron emission tomography. Sodium -24 can also be used in non-medical applications.

What type of particle does sodium-24 emit when it radioactively decays?

Sodium-24 undergoes beta decay, or, more specifically, beta-minus decay. During a beta decay, a neutron located in the nucleus of a radioactive nuclide is converted to a proton. At the same time, the nuclide emits an electron, also called a beta particle, and an electron antineutrino, ¯νe .

What are the examples of half-life?

The radioactive isotope cobalt-60, which is used for radiotherapy, has, for example, a half-life of 5.26 years. Thus after that interval, a sample originally containing 8 g of cobalt-60 would contain only 4 g of cobalt-60 and would emit only half as much radiation.

Why do we measure half-life?

We use the half-life because radioactive decay is a matter of chance. When one atom will decay is anyone’s guess. If you have two identical atoms, one could decay immediately, the other could hang around for a century or a millenium.

What is half-life reaction?

The half-life of a reaction is the time required for a reactant to reach one-half its initial concentration or pressure. For a first-order reaction, the half-life is independent of concentration and constant over time.

What is a half-life and how do you calculate a drug's half-life?

  1. Half-life (t½) is the time required to reduce the concentration of a drug by half.
  2. The formula for half-life is (t½ = 0.693 × Vd /CL)
  3. Volume of distribution (Vd) and clearance (CL) are required to calculate this variable.

How do you speed up drug elimination?

Drug elimination in the urine In the treatment of poisoning with some drugs, the acidity of the urine is changed by giving antacids (such as sodium bicarbonate) or acidic substances (such as ammonium chloride) orally to speed up the excretion of the drug.

What is the half-life of ibuprofen 800 mg?

Ibuprofen is rapidly metabolized and eliminated in the urine. The excretion of ibuprofen is virtually complete 24 hours after the last dose. The serum half-life is 1.8 to 2.0 hours.
